A resistance R draws power P when connected to an AC source. If an inductance is now placed in series with the resistance, such that the impedance of the circuit becomes Z the power drawn will be
Options
(a) p(R/Z)²
(b) P√R/Z
(c) P(R/Z)
(d) P
Correct Answer:
p(R/Z)²
